Below is a list of our wards and their visiting times.

The Whittington Hospital operates a policy of protected mealtimes of one hour between 11:45am - 2pm. We ask visitors to refrain from arriving at these times to allow our staff to ensure all patients are able to have lunch. Please contact the individual ward for specific times.

Please note that all wards also operate a policy of allowing only 2 visitors per patient at any one time.

Ward direct dial telephone numbers and visiting details are listed below. Please dial carefully to ensure you reach the correct ward.
